Month Function

DateSerial ないし DateValue 関数による日付データのシリアル変換値を基に、該当する月を返します。

構文:


Month (Number)

戻り値:

整数

パラメーター:

Number: 月情報を得る日付データのシリアル変換値を示す数値表式。

この関数は、DateSerial 関数と逆方向の機能を担っています。この場合の戻り値としては、日付データを DateSerialDateValue でシリアル変換した数値を基に、該当する月が返されます。こうした点は、下記のコードを実行してみると分かりやすいでしょう。


Print Month(DateSerial(1994, 12, 20))

この場合の戻り値は 12 となります。

Error codes:

5 無効なプロシージャー呼び出しです

例:


Sub ExampleMonth
    MsgBox "" & Month(Now) ,64,"The current month"
End Sub

ご支援をお願いします!